MySQL 5.6 默认端口号是 8080?真相与误解
MySQL 5.6 默认端口号是 8080?真相与误解
在数据库管理系统中,MySQL 无疑是广受欢迎的选择之一。许多用户在安装和配置 MySQL 5.6 时,可能会遇到一些关于默认端口号的误解。今天我们就来详细探讨一下 MySQL 5.6 的默认端口号,以及相关的信息和应用。
首先,MySQL 5.6 的默认端口号并不是 8080。事实上,MySQL 的默认端口号是 3306。这个端口号在 MySQL 的安装过程中通常会自动配置好,除非用户在安装时特别指定了其他端口号。那么,为什么会有 8080 这个误解呢?
8080 端口通常与 HTTP 服务器相关,比如 Apache Tomcat 或 Jetty 等应用服务器默认使用这个端口来提供 HTTP 服务。可能是因为一些开发者在配置应用服务器时,习惯性地将 MySQL 数据库的端口号也设置为 8080,从而导致了这个误解。
MySQL 5.6 的默认端口号
MySQL 5.6 的默认端口号是 3306,这是 MySQL 官方推荐的端口号。使用默认端口号有以下几个好处:
- 便于记忆:默认端口号是众所周知的,方便用户在配置和连接数据库时快速找到。
- 安全性:使用默认端口号可以减少不必要的端口开放,降低被攻击的风险。
- 兼容性:许多应用程序和工具默认配置都是基于 3306 端口的,减少了配置上的麻烦。
如何更改 MySQL 端口号
虽然 MySQL 5.6 的默认端口号是 3306,但用户可以根据需要更改端口号。更改端口号的步骤如下:
- 编辑配置文件:打开 MySQL 的配置文件
my.cnf
或my.ini
(根据操作系统不同),找到[mysqld]
部分。 - 修改端口号:在
[mysqld]
部分添加或修改port
参数,例如port=8080
。 - 重启 MySQL 服务:更改配置后,需要重启 MySQL 服务以使更改生效。
sudo service mysql restart
相关应用
MySQL 5.6 广泛应用于各种场景中,以下是一些常见的应用:
- Web 应用:许多 PHP、Java、Python 等语言的 Web 应用都依赖 MySQL 作为后端数据库。
- 内容管理系统(CMS):如 WordPress、Joomla、Drupal 等,都支持 MySQL 数据库。
- 电子商务平台:Magento、PrestaShop 等电商平台默认使用 MySQL。
- 企业应用:CRM、ERP 系统中,MySQL 也是常见的选择。
- 数据分析:MySQL 可以与 BI 工具(如 Tableau、Power BI)集成,用于数据分析和报表。
注意事项
更改 MySQL 的端口号时,需要注意以下几点:
- 安全性:确保新端口号没有被其他服务占用,并且在防火墙中开放该端口。
- 兼容性:更改端口号后,确保所有依赖 MySQL 的应用程序和工具都更新了连接配置。
- 备份:在进行任何配置更改之前,建议先备份数据库,以防万一。
总之,MySQL 5.6 的默认端口号是 3306,而不是 8080。了解和正确配置端口号对于数据库的安全性和应用的稳定性至关重要。希望通过本文的介绍,大家能对 MySQL 5.6 的端口号有更清晰的认识,并在实际应用中避免误解。